>Physicists and Electrical Engineers used Matlab or C++

Trained as an EE and this is true. We used MATLAB/Simulink for signal processing and control systems. Octave, too (because our sensor technology teacher was more comfortable with that). x86 and Microship Assembly, C, and Pascal. Used LTSpice and NI Multisim for circuit design and simulation. Cadsoft EAGLE for printed circuit board (PCB) work. Played a bit with LabVIEW.

However, I started coding as a child with BASIC/x86 Assembly/C/Pascal/VB/Delphi. Doing mostly Python for the past several years. I suppose one could find reasons to "love" or "hate" anything, but I always found that nuance keeps sanity.
